Shadow Native Speakers 🎧👄
Shadowing is a powerful technique where you listen to native speakers and repeat what they say immediately after.
How to do it?
Play an English podcast or video.
Repeat what the speaker says, mimicking their tone and pace.
Keep practicing until it feels natural.
🔹 Recommended sources: TED Talks, BBC Learning English, and YouTube interviews.
Speak Slowly and Clearly 🐢🎤
Many learners think speaking fast makes them sound fluent, but clarity is more important. Slow down and focus on clear pronunciation.
🔹 Practice Tip: Record yourself and listen for unclear words. Then, repeat them until they sound smooth.

Think in English 🎬
Translating from your native language to English slows you down. Train your brain to think directly in English.
🔹 Exercise: Try describing what you see around you in English, without translating in your head.
